The Password UDR is used to create an input field for passwords. It acts like a text field but the text entered will be hidden by dots.

You can use the following APL code to create a password field that is required

Code Block
Password password = udrCreate(Password);
password.label = "Password";
password.required = true;

The following fields are included in the Password UDR:

Field

Description

attributes (map<string,string>)

This field may contain extra attributes to be added.

cssClasses (list<string>)

This field may contain a list of extra values added to class attribute. This is typically used to style the component. Please read more on Bootstrap.

disabled (boolean)

This field may contain a boolean if the component should be disabled or enabled.

id (string)

This field may contain the id of the component

label (string)

This field may contain the label for the password.

labelCssClasses (list<string>)

This field may contain a list of extra values added to class attribute of the label. This is typically used to style the component. Please read more on Bootstrap.

name (string)

This field may contain the name of the component. If the component is present in a Form UDR, the name will be submitted with the form as the key in the Params Map in Request UDR.

placeholder (string)

This field may contain a placeholder can be used as a help text.

readonly (boolean)

This field may contain a boolean if the field is readonly.

required (boolean)

This field may contain a boolean if the component is required. Typically used inside a Form UDR.

value (int)

This field may contain a value.
